Ruth Buhler was born to Adolf and Martha Krushel on May 3, 1934. She went to heaven on Saturday, November 30, 2024.
She grew up in Morden but attended high school in Briercrest, Caronport, Saskatchewan. As early as 12 years of age, Ruth dazzled people with her ability to play the piano. Stories have it if she sat down at the piano, a crowd gathered very shortly impressed with her ability to rattle the keys. After marrying her childhood sweetheart, John Buhler in 1954, they lived in Selkirk, MB for three years. Their oldest daughter Patricia Jane was born there. They returned to Morden where John started his first garage business. Douglas John and Sharon Ruth were both born in Morden. Ruth and John were very hospitable, entertaining many with her great cooking skills as well. Their marriage lasted 25 years. Ruth is known for her generosity, always looking for a need to meet.
